The estate and the wine |
|
|
"Au pied du Mont Chauve" is the high-end selection from the Picard family—wines sourced from prestigious Burgundy terroirs, grown biodynamically and treated with the utmost care, on par with Grand Crus.
With some of the finest parcels in Chassagne, Puligny, and Corton, this estate crafts true gems, showcasing perfectly controlled maturation. Their exclusive, focused range highlights the Chassagne-Montrachet vineyards the Picard family has tended for 70 years, as well as the prized Saint-Aubin Premier Cru. |
|
| | |
|
Bordering the prized Chassagne-Montrachet terroir in Pimont, the 2022 Saint-Aubin Premier Cru Le Charmois White ranks among the finest whites of the region. Its fully ripe nose reveals the intensity of Chardonnay with pronounced citrus notes, a floral lift, and elegantly managed oak. On the palate, the wine is broad and mineral-driven, showcasing the concentration and maturity of the vintage. It offers a generous texture balanced by vibrant freshness and a sharply defined saline finish. Rated 93/100 by the Selection Committee. |
|
| | |
|
Hand harvested. Delicate pneumatic pressing of whole grapes for several hours. Settling in stainless steel vats overnight. Alcoholic fermentation in barrels. Aged on fine lees for 12 months in wood, 75% in Burgundy barrels (15% of which are new) and 25% in 2018 casks, followed by 6 months in stainless steel vats. |
